| I guess I have wondered how much less compaction you actually get with tracks. Here one pass doesn’t do much 2 passes you may start to notice if your psi is on the high end but 3rd and fourth passes is where it’s noticeable. With a track machine you have 2 idlers on each track plus bogies. each of those puts a little extra pressure down hence running over multiple times at a lower psi. But that’s just a theory I don’t have two properly ballasted machines to compare tires vs tracks. | |
